Statistically significant

Statistical significance is a term used in statistics to denote the likelihood that a relationship between two or more variables is caused by something other than chance. Statistical hypothesis testing is traditionally employed to determine if a result is statistically significant or not.

Definition[edit | edit source]

Statistical significance is used to accept or reject the null hypothesis. This is done by looking at the p-value. If the p-value is less than or equal to the level of significance, it suggests that the observed data is inconsistent with the assumption that the null hypothesis is true and thus that hypothesis is rejected. However, this does not automatically mean that the alternative hypothesis can be accepted.

Misunderstandings[edit | edit source]

Statistical significance does not imply importance or practical significance. Many tests will yield statistically significant results when large samples are used, even though the results may not be practically significant.
